Definition

Captive coal refers to coal harvested from mines that are directly linked to specific industries or companies. These mines are not intended for the general market sale of coal. Instead, the coal is exclusively designated for certain industries, such as steel, cement, and power plants, which require a reliable and steady supply of coal for their operations.

The main operational mechanism of captive coal involves the allocation of specific coal blocks by governments to particular industrial players. This ensures that these industries have the necessary coal supplies, reducing their dependence on volatile coal market prices and external suppliers.

Captive coal operations are found in sectors like steelmaking, cement production, and integrated power electricity generation, where continuous and consistent coal supply is critical for uninterrupted operations.

In simple terms, captive coal is a dedicated coal supply for specific industries, securing their fuel needs.

Significance in Energy & Investing

Captive coal supports essential energy and industrial sectors by securing long-term, stable coal supplies. This setup benefits industries by providing a reliable source of energy and raw material at more predictable costs, which is particularly valuable for sectors that are energy-intensive, such as steel production and large-scale power plants.

Operationally, captive coal helps reduce supply chain disruptions because companies do not have to compete in the open market for coal purchases. This stability aids in steady operational flow and efficiency, as companies can plan their operations over the long term with a reliable coal source. The mines, processing facilities, and connected rail or transport logistics directly benefit, creating an integrated supply chain.

Regulators like the Ministry of Coal in India oversee these allocations to ensure that national priorities are addressed. For instance, Tata Steel, a major steel manufacturer in India, utilizes captive coal mines to fuel its blast furnaces, enabling continuous operation without risk from market fluctuations.

Implications for Investors

For investors, captive coal can influence the financial stability and cost structure of energy and industrial companies relying on coal. Companies with access to captive coal often exhibit more predictable energy costs and are likely to experience less operational volatility, leading to more stable cash flow and earnings.

When conducting due diligence, investors should review company reports for information on captive coal agreements, including regulatory filings and compliance with government mandates. Evaluating the infrastructure reliability, such as transportation and mine maintenance, can provide insights into operational risks or opportunities.

For direct investors like those involved in mineral rights or private placements, captive coal impacts revenue streams, potentially lowering Lease Operating Expenses due to more stable prices and fewer market-related disruptions.

A common misunderstanding is that captive coal completely shields companies from market risks, but regulatory changes or operational mismanagement can still pose significant challenges. Investors should watch for red flags, such as aging mine infrastructure or potential non-compliance with environmental standards, which can lead to costly operational bottlenecks or fines.
